Over a period of four months from last November to March, Yuan reportedly transferred the money after borrowing from the bank by using her home as collateral. The police were later alerted of unusual activity in her bank account, and tried to warn the woman that she could be a victim of a love scam."The life pressure you gave me is bigger than that of being scammed," she said in her ninth meeting with the cops on Jan 9.when another woman on social media warned about her "boyfriend", according to China Focus.
Breaking down in tears, Yuan told the cops during her 12th meeting with them on March 9: "I don't believe it, he will marry me." Speaking to the media, a police officer from the anti-scam team said that the woman's repeated denials were because she had invested so much money and emotions into the "relationship".
